Taipei, Feb. 23 (CNA) Taiwan’s tennis veteran Hsieh Su-wei
(謝淑薇) and her Czech teammate advanced to the final match of the women’s doubles at the Dubai Tennis Championships Friday, defeating Taiwanese sisters Latisha Chan (詹詠然) and Chan Hao-ching (詹皓晴).
Hsieh and Barbora Strycova of the Czech Republic cruised past the Chan sisters 6-2, 6-1 in a semifinal match lasting only 56 minutes.
The Taiwanese-Czech duo will next play Lucie Hradecka of the Czech Republic and Ekaterina Makarova of Russia Saturday.
Earlier Friday, Hsieh crashed out of the women’s singles after
failing to make a comeback in the third set and losing to the Czech tennis player Petra Kvitova 6-3, 2-6, 4-6 in a hard-fought semifinal thriller lasting two hours and ten minutes. [FULL STORY]
